Enzymatic process

Provided is a process of forming a vanilla extract wherein green ripe vanilla beans are exposed to a high drying temperature, extracted with a solvent, and treated with beta-glucosidase enzyme to convert glucovanillin to vanillin enzymatically, thereby providing a vanilla extract with a good vanillin yield and complex well-balanced vanilla aroma lacking undesirable off-notes.

Device for flavoring beverages

A device for flavoring beverages is disclosed herein. The device includes a spoon having a handle end and a shovel end. Located on the shovel end is a dissolvable composition including a flavor. Printed on the shovel end is indicia, preferably inspirational indicia. In use, a user may place the shovel end of the spoon into a beverage and stir to dissolve the flavor into the beverage. The shovel end may additionally come in variety of shapes and sizes and not limited to a spoon shape. Once the composition is dissolved, the indicia is revealed. Furthermore, the device for flavoring beverages includes inspirational indicia thereon to motivate users of all walks of life. Additionally, the device includes a QR code that may be scanned by a user's mobile device in order to share and create more motivational indicia.

METHOD AND SYSTEM FOR SMOKING FOOD

Method for smoking a farinaceous food. A first step comprises burning wood to produce smoke at a first location in a first space. A second step comprises conveying the smoke to a second location in a second space. A third step comprises providing fluid communication between a food in the second space and the smoke in the first space to provide a smoked food.

Composition for Krill-Based Protein Supplement

A composition for krill-based protein supplement that provides a user with the necessary protein supply to repair and build muscle. The composition allows the body of a user to easily process and absorb the protein and nutrients as well. The composition includes a quantity of krill powder, a quantity of whey protein, and a quantity of digestive enzymes. The combination of the quantity of krill powder and the quantity of whey protein overcomes the natural response of blood thinning due to the quantity of krill powder and allows the composition to be consumed safely. The composition further includes a quantity of cocoa powder, a quantity of silicon dioxide, a quantity of stevia, and a quantity of sweetly stevia so that the composition may be thoroughly mixed with a beverage and still taste good.

PRODUCTION OF GUAIENE AND ROTUNDONE

A process for producing rotundone from α-guaiene, in particular by oxidation of the C(3) position, wherein the α-guaiene is produced from a precursor by a sesquiterpene synthase. The sesquiterpene synthase is produced in a microorganism.

HIGH FIBER, HIGH PROTEIN, LOW CARBOHYDRATE FLOUR, SWEETENED LIQUID, SWEETENERS, CEREALS, AND METHODS FOR PRODUCTION THEREOF

A technique for processing ancient, heritage and modern wheat, grains, seeds, beans, legumes, tuber and root vegetables create baking flours suitable for human consumption. The initial ingredient is incubated to initiate germination and activate internal enzymes and nutrient production for useful enzymes, proteins and nutrients. Germination is terminated and the product wet-milled to fracture or shear the outer hull, exposing the inner grain. The product is mixed with water at varying temperatures during which amylase is added. The mixture is incubated to facilitate saccharification of starches into sugars by the amylase enzymes. The mixture is pasteurized to denature the amylases and the mash pressed and/or strained to separate the liquid and solids. The solid phase is dried and milled into higher fiber, high protein, low carbohydrate flour. The liquid is carbohydrate-rich with substantial fiber, protein and other nutrients dissolved in the solution.
